OBD CODE P207D - Intake Manifold Tuning (IMT) Valve Position Sensor/Switch Circuit High Bank 2
If you are experiencing unusual response of the throttle, lack of power form the car engine, impact on the fuel economy and frequent illumination of the Check Engine Light, it might be an indication of the OBD Code P207D error.
Learn More About OBD Error Code P207D
A P207D trouble code signals that a fault has been detected by the Powertrain Control Module (PCM) in the intake manifold tuning valve control circuit. This fault can also be detected by one of the other control modules, including the anti-theft control module, anti-lock brake control module, body control module, climate control module, cruise control module, instrument panel control module, proximity alert module, traction control module, transmission control module, and turbo control module.
What causes this problem with the Intake Manifold Tuning (IMT) Valve Position Sensor/Switch Circuit High Bank 2?
- Failed Intake Manifold Tuning Valve Position Sensor/Switch
- Open or short in the Intake Manifold Tuning Valve Position Sensor/Switch harness
- Intake Manifold Tuning Valve Position Sensor/Switch circuit connection poor
- Failed Intake Manifold Tuning Valve (IMTV)
- Problematic Intake Manifold Runner Control (IMRC)
- Powertrain Control Module (PCM) problems

Common Symptoms
In addition to causing drivability issues, storage of a P207D trouble code can cause the engine to idle roughly or stall. Some other signs of a P207D trouble code include a decrease in the vehicle's fuel economy and poor acceleration.

Easy Diagnosis Of Engine Error OBD Code P207D
A qualified mechanic should use factory grade scan tools to observe any
OBD-II error codes that are present and stored in the PCM. These trouble codes have
freeze frame data that lets us know under what conditions such as engine load,
RPM, speed, and driving time the fault was detected.
- Visually inspect all wiring, connectors, and components associated with
the intake manifold tuning valve control circuit for engine bank 2. The
mechanic should look for any loose, corroded, or damaged wiring, connectors, or
components.
- After making the repairs, clear the code and test the system by test
driving the vehicle to see if the code returns.
- Also, the mechanic should download the freeze frame data and any stored
trouble codes, as this allows them to repair codes in the order the codes were
stored.
- Using a specialized scanner, the mechanic should test all of the pins in
the CAN Bus harness. Before doing so, the mechanic should also install some
sort of memory saving device.
- The mechanic should compare their findings to the manufacturer's
specifications.
- In addition, the mechanic should test all of the control module ground
circuits for continuity with the battery ground, connecting an auxiliary ground
cable to help with the diagnosis.
- Using a digital volt/ohmmeter and a CAN Bus system wiring diagram, the
mechanic needs to test continuity between each individual controller, comparing
their findings to the manufacturer's specifications.
- Additionally, the mechanic should test the PCM to see if the fault lies
with a defective driver.
- Clear the P207D trouble code and retest the system to see if it returns.
Common Mistakes When Diagnosing The P207D Code
Mechanics can avoid the common mistake of repairing symptoms and stored
codes that come about as a reaction to the P207D trouble code by utilizing
downloaded freeze frame data to treat codes in the order they occurred. This,
in turn, can increase the likelihood that a P207D trouble code is successfully
repaired.
